본문 바로가기
반응형

Python/xlwings532

xlwings 이름 오류: 'xw'가 정의되지 않았습니다 해결하기 소개파이썬에서 xlwings를 사용할 때 'NameError: name 'xw' is not defined'라는 오류를 마주하는 경우가 많습니다. 이 오류는 주로 xlwings 라이브러리를 올바르게 임포트하지 않았을 때 발생합니다. 오늘 이 블로그 글에서는 이 에러의 원인과 해결 방법에 대해 알아보겠습니다.에러 발생 예시 코드먼저, 'NameError: name 'xw' is not defined' 오류가 발생할 수 있는 단순한 예시 코드를 살펴보겠습니다.# xlwings import 누락# xw를 사용하려고 시도wb = xw.Book() # 오류 발생!에러 해결 방법1. xlwings를 올바르게 임포트하기이 오류를 해결하기 위해서는 코드에 xlwings를 올바르게 임포트해 주어야 합니다. 일반적으로 .. 2024. 11. 19.
xlwings 타입 오류: 인수는 문자열이어야 합니다 해결하기 소개xlwings를 사용하다 보면 'TypeError: argument must be a string' 에러가 발생할 수 있습니다. 이 오류는 일반적으로 문자열 형식의 인수를 전달해야 하는 함수에 다른 타입의 데이터를 전달했을 때 나타납니다. 이 블로그 글에서는 이 문제를 이해하고 해결하기 위한 방법을 알아보겠습니다.에러 발생 예시 코드먼저, 이 에러가 발생할 수 있는 간단한 예시 코드를 살펴보겠습니다.import xlwings as xw# Excel 애플리케이션 시작app = xw.App(visible=True)# 새로운 워크북 생성wb = app.books.add()# 시트를 추가하고 이름을 숫자로 설정 (문자열이 아님)wb.sheets.add(name=1234)에러 해결 방법1. 문자열로 변환하기인.. 2024. 11. 19.
xlwings 값 오류: 셀 참조가 범위에서 벗어났습니다 해결하기 소개xlwings에서 작업할 때 가끔씩 'ValueError: Cell reference is out of range'라는 오류가 발생하는 경우가 있습니다. 이 오류는 주로 지정한 셀 주소가 존재하지 않거나 올바르지 않을 때 발생합니다. 이 블로그 글에서는 이 문제의 원인과 유용한 해결 방법에 대해 이야기하겠습니다.에러 발생 예시 코드먼저, 'ValueError: Cell reference is out of range' 오류가 발생할 수 있는 간단한 예시 코드를 살펴보겠습니다.import xlwings as xw# 새로운 엑셀 애플리케이션 생성app = xw.App(visible=True)wb = app.books.add()# 존재하지 않는 셀에 접근value = wb.sheets['Sheet1'].ra.. 2024. 11. 19.
xlwings 권한 오류: 권한이 거부되었습니다 해결하기 소개xlwings를 사용할 때 'PermissionError: [Errno 13] Permission denied' 오류가 발생하는 경우는 매우 흔한 상황입니다. 이 오류는 주로 Excel 파일에 대한 접근 권한이 없거나, 파일이 다른 프로그램에서 이미 열려 있을 때 발생합니다. 이 블로그 글에서는 이 문제를 해결하는 방법에 대해 알아보겠습니다.에러 발생 예시 코드먼저, 'PermissionError: [Errno 13] Permission denied' 오류가 발생할 수 있는 간단한 예시 코드를 살펴보겠습니다.import xlwings as xw# Excel 파일 열기wb = xw.Book('example.xlsx') # 파일이 이미 열려있거나 권한이 없을 경우 에러 발생에러 해결 방법1. 파일이 열.. 2024. 11. 19.
xlwings App 객체를 이용한 Excel 자동화 xlwings App 객체를 이용한 Excel 자동화: 반복 작업에서 벗어나세요!Excel을 다루는 많은 사람들은 반복적인 작업에 시간을 허비하고 있습니다. 하지만 xlwings 라이브러리를 통해 Python으로 Excel을 간편하게 자동화할 수 있습니다. 특히, xlwings.App 객체는 Excel 어플리케이션을 제어하고 통합하는 데 강력한 도구입니다. 이 포스팅에서는 xlwings.App 객체의 매력과 기본 사용법을 공유하고, 실제로 Excel 자동화를 어떻게 실현할 수 있는지 알아보겠습니다.xlwings App 객체 소개xlwings.App 객체는 Excel 어플리케이션을 Python에서 직접 제어할 수 있게 해줍니다. 새로운 스프레드시트를 열거나 기존 스프레드시트를 수정하고, 데이터를 가져오고,.. 2024. 11. 19.
xlwings 연결 오류: Excel이 실행 중이 아닙니다 해결하기 소개xlwings를 사용하는 도중 "Excel이 실행 중이 아닙니다"라는 연결 오류가 발생하는 경우가 있습니다. 이 오류는 일반적으로 Python 스크립트가 Excel 애플리케이션에 접근하려고 할 때 발생합니다. 이 블로그 글에서는 이 오류의 원인과 해결 방법에 대해 알아보겠습니다.에러 발생 예시 코드먼저, "Excel이 실행 중이 아닙니다" 오류가 발생할 수 있는 간단한 예시 코드를 살펴봅시다.import xlwings as xw# Excel 애플리케이션에 연결 시도wb = xw.Book() # 열려 있는 Excel 파일이 없으면 오류 발생print(wb.name)에러 해결 방법1. Excel 애플리케이션 실행 확인하기가장 간단한 방법은 Excel이 실행 중인지 확인하는 것입니다. Excel을 직접 .. 2024. 11. 18.
반응형